If you are hoping the Eagle Glow's are a "true" overstable flight, don't waste your money. I have 4 of them, which I bought hoping that they would be significantly more stable than my production C-line's, and none of them were as stable as I hoped. Still fantastic discs, I currently bag one of them, but they won't fill the true overstable mid slot.

If you want to try the MD3 in it's most stable form for less money than the Eagle Glow's, pick yourself up a max weight G-line. I have a pair of them and they fly nearly identical to the Glow's. And I'm not the only person that has had the same results.

If you're talking about PD's, 4th runs are long gone (they're up to 8th runs now).

There were two different '4th' run PD's; more of the firm, slightly more opaque C-Line plastic that had some dome and flew with a touch of turn and less fade - AND - the first run of Jolly Launcher C-line plastic, which were flatter, more translucent, slightly softer, and more high speed stable with a heavy fade.

If you want a PD with no turn and a strong fade, 7th/8th runs are what you're looking for. If you're looking for one with a bit of wiggle in it's flight, then look for a non-pat# Freak stamp S-line.

My G-Line 166g is an understable money maker! Suuuuper easy hyzer-flip to anny shots for 340' and under. Makes a great roller even for my CRAP roller game, but I mostly use it for long turnovers and getting around longer corners than I feel comfortable with my sidearm. It hyzer-flips flat, then takes a nice turn before settling back to flat. Definitely a unique flight to most understable discs that tend to burn me, the light G-FD is still stable enough to hold on for a full flight.
